  • the utility model belongs to the technical field of four-button fastening, and particularly relates to an alloy meson quick-release.
  • the four-button is a kind of button, commonly known as snap button, spring button, sewing button.
  • the four-in-one buckle is divided into S-type springs and is divided into four parts of ABCD from top to bottom: AB is called a female buckle, can be engraved on the wide side, has a hole in the middle, and has two parallel springs on the side; CD piece It is called a male buckle, and a dot is protruded in the middle. The dot is pressed into the hole of the female buckle and clamped by the spring to generate a force to fix the clothes.

Abstract

L'invention concerne un élément de fixation à encliquetage en alliage, comprenant un élément de fixation à encliquetage en alliage (3) et un rivet (6). Un côté de l'élément de fixation à encliquetage en alliage (3) est pourvu d'un tampon en caoutchouc de protection de bouton pression (2). Un bouton pression (1) est disposé sur un côté de l'élément de fixation à encliquetage en alliage (3) à proximité du tampon en caoutchouc de protection de bouton pression (2). Un évidement de bouton pression (5) est agencé au niveau d'une liaison entre une surface inférieure de l'élément de fixation à encliquetage en alliage (3) et le bouton pression (1). La surface inférieure de l'élément de fixation à encliquetage en alliage (3) est pourvue d'un trou de montage de bouton pression (8). Une rainure de fixation de rivet (4) est disposée dans une position centrale de la surface inférieure de l'élément de fixation à encliquetage en alliage (3). Le rivet (6) est monté à demeure sur un côté interne de la rainure de fixation de rivet (4). Une lèvre de fixation de bouton pression élastique (7) est disposée sous le rivet (6). L'élément de fixation à encliquetage en alliage est disposé entre le bouton pression et le rivet, et le tampon en caoutchouc de protection de bouton pression est disposé sur la surface supérieure de l'élément de fixation à encliquetage en alliage afin de protéger le bouton pression pendant la production, ce qui permet de résoudre un problème lié au fait que le bouton pression est susceptible d'être endommagé pendant la fabrication. La rainure de fixation de rivet disposée sur la surface inférieure de l'élément de fixation à encliquetage en alliage facilite la fixation du rivet.
